397. Any person who shall mix with any substance or prepa-
ration used or intended to be used as an officinal medicine, any
foreign or inert substance for the purpose of adulterating or
weakening the same, or shall knowingly sell or knowingly offer
for sale any officinal medicines so adulterated or deficient in

standard strength, shall be deemed guilty of a misdemeanor, and
subject to a penalty or fine of fifty dollars, as provided in the
preceding section.

SEATS FOR FEMALE EMPLOYEES IN STOEES OR FACTORIES.

1883, ch. 85.

398. It shall be the duty of all employers of females in any
mercantile or manufacturing business or occupation in the city of
Baltimore to provide and maintain suitable seats for the use of
finch female employees, and to permit the use of such seats by
such employees to such an extent as may be reasonable for the
preservation of their health.

Ibid.

399. Any violation of the preceding section by any employer
shall be deemed a misdemeanor, and shall be punishable by a fine
of one hundred and fifty dollars, to be collected as other fines are

collected.
